4-year-old girl attacked by pack of stray dogs in Bengaluru; residents express anger
4-year-old girl suffered severe injuries after a pack of six stray dogs attacked her

BENGALURU: A four-year-old girl was seriously injured after being attacked by a pack of six stray dogs near the indoor stadium in CQAL Layout, Sahakara Nagar, on Sunday evening.The victim, identified as Sangeetha, 4, belongs to a family of construction workers from Yadgir. The incident occurred around 4. 30pm when the child was walking on the road near the indoor stadium in CQAL Layout.According to the CCTV footage, a pack of stray dogs suddenly pounced on her, causing severe injuries.Hearing the child’s cries, nearby residents rushed to the spot and rescued her from the dogs. She was immediately taken for medical treatment. According to sources, the child has received two injections and is currently undergoing treatment. The dogs have bitten the girl at multiple places including hands, legs and face.The incident took place under the jurisdiction of the Bengaluru North City Corporation.The attack has triggered outrage among local residents, who alleged that they had repeatedly complained to civic authorities about the increasing stray dog menace in the area but received no effective response.Residents said the presence of aggressive stray dogs has become a major safety concern, particularly for children and elderly people.Following the incident, officials from the corporation’s animal husbandry department visited the spot, gathered information and inspected the area. Civic officials have assured residents that steps will be taken at the earliest to control the stray dog menace in the locality.The incident has once again raised concerns over the growing stray dog population in Bengaluru and the need for urgent measures to ensure public safety.
